Abstract
A new coordination unimetallic and heterobimetallic complexes of hexadentate N2O4 donor dihydrazone ligands were prepared by the condensation of 4-formyl antipyrine with adipic dihydrazide and succinic dihydrazide. The ligands (1) and (11) and their complexes thoroughly characterized using various analytical, physical and spectroscopic techniques, which indicate a distorted octahedral geometry around the metal ions. The ESR spectra of solid copper(II) complexes (2-4) and (12-14) showed axial symmetry with g||>gâ¥Â > ge, indicating distorted octahedral structure and the presence of the unpaired electron in a d(x2ây2) orbital with significant covalent bond character. The antimicrobial activity results of the metal compounds (2-5), (7), (10), (12-15) and (17) show that, all these complexes exhibit inhibitory moderate to mild effects towards Bacillus subtilis, Escherichia coli and Aspergillus niger.
